I think the reason Electro didn’t feel watered-down was because of the clear mental instability that was shown to us prior to him even getting his powers. It was already obvious that something was deeply wrong with the man, gaining his powers only worsened his situation as opposed to improving it.
 
Instead of just making him all, “RAWR, I’M SO EVIL!”, they took an alternate route. His motivation wasn’t a desire for more power or anything stereotypically villainous, but instead was based entirely around his intense loneliness and isolation. The growing gap between himself and the rest of the people in the world destroys any sense of happiness or love that he could have possibly felt. It’s when people start fearing him and lashing out against him that he actually picks up his villain’s mantle.
 
Society hurt him and never let up on him. So he decided to do the same thing right back.
